The most dangerous mercury compound, dimethyl mercury, is so toxic that even a few microliters spilled on the skin can cause death. Mercury has been shown to accumulate in higher amounts in the following types of fish than other types: swordfish, shark, mackerel, tilefish, crab, and tuna.

To maintain good kidney function, you should drink at least 3 quarts of water daily. Water dilutes urine and helps prevent concentrations of salts and minerals that can lead to kidney stone formation. Chronic dehydration is a major contributor to the development of kidney stones.
